Output 66ea3493a2c837d26820741e813b5ca7d325e1cffd74ad48ceb854299d7ff1d5:1

value
1184067
script pubkey
OP_0 OP_PUSHBYTES_20 bac1b6ac7b234e09d40c84a84510579ef52033e0
address
bc1qhtqmdtrmyd8qn4qvsj5y2yzhnm6jqvlqvm4zfx
transaction
66ea3493a2c837d26820741e813b5ca7d325e1cffd74ad48ceb854299d7ff1d5
spent
true